Ahanta West MCE Calls for Probe into Abandoned Youth Centre Project
Date Created : 5/20/2026 : Story Author : Irene Danso/Ghanadistricts.com
The MCE raised concerns over the state of the facility, which has reportedly remained uncompleted for some time despite the resources committed to the project.
According to the report, the abandoned structure has begun to deteriorate, raising concerns about the loss of public resources and the potential impact on the community.
The MCE therefore appealed to the National Security to investigate the project to establish what led to its abandonment and determine whether there were any irregularities surrounding its execution.
The facility was originally expected to provide a useful space for young people in the area and support youth development activities.
The deteriorating state of the project has also created environmental and safety concerns. A large pit located close to the facility has reportedly become a breeding ground for mosquitoes, insects and reptiles, posing a potential risk to residents within the vicinity.
The call for an investigation is expected to help establish responsibility and provide direction on the way forward for the project. The development has also renewed calls for greater accountability in the implementation of public projects, particularly those intended to provide social and economic benefits to local communities.
